Tom Cruise is flying south for the winter break … fleeing his now controversial ‘Mission: Impossible 7’ set after blowing a gasket over COVID-19 rules.
Production’s reportedly shut down on ‘MI7,’ but not due to a breach in COVID protocols — it’s so Tom can start his Christmas break a little earlier than planned. Cruise is hopping on a private jet to Miami to hang with his son, Connor … according to The Sun.
Of course, the early break likely does have something to do with the film’s star and producer blowing his top … and the audio of his rant leaking.
As you know … Tom exploded on set after seeing two crew members breaking COVID protocols by getting within 6 feet of each other, and his tirades and threats of mass firings convinced at least 5 folks to call it quits.
Now, Tom’s deciding he needs a break too … and The Sun reports Friday will be the movie’s last day of filming this year, as tensions rise on set.
